Terms Starting with W
Washington General Service (WGS)
The system of personnel administration that applies to classified employees or positions under the jurisdiction of RCW 41.06 RCW and exclusively under those chapters of WAC 357 that are adopted by the Washington Personnel Resources Board.

Washington Management Service (WMS)
The system of personnel administration that applies to classified managerial employees or positions under the jurisdiction of RCW 41.06.022 and 41.06.500 and those chapters of WAC 357 that are adopted by the Director of the Department of Personnel.

Wide Area Network (WAN)
A data transmission facility connecting geographically dispersed (typically across the state, nation, or world) computers and peripheral devices under some form of standard control.

Witness
A person identified by the prosecutor's office as participating in the prosecution of the offender on behalf of the prosecutor. The individual does not necessarily need to be called to the witness stand.

Workplace
Any location, either permanent or temporary, where the employee performs any work-related duty. This includes, but is not limited to: buildings and the surrounding perimeters (I.e., parking lots and client's homes); any remote area where the employee is engaged in official business; employer owned or private vehicles when used for business purposes, including traveling to and from work assignments.

Workweek
A regular recurring period of 168 hours beginning at a time determined by the appointing authority and continuing for seven consecutive 24-hour periods.
